10/01 0.75 l bottle courtesy of ogivlado, thanks a lot for sharing! It poured nice murky reddish brown body with medium sized compact head that, as such, lived quite long. Strong, pleasant and complex aroma - malty, yeasty and slightly alcoholic. Caramel, coffee and banana are obvious, its fruitiness shows cherry, plums, dark berries, notes of orange hops and some herbal spices. Flavor was also good and not less complicated, (sweet) fruity malts mixed with (bitter to sour) herbal hops and spices offers a heavenly palette for the palate. Despite all of that alcohol is quite felt, specially near the finish. Finish itself was long, pretty much reflecting the flavor in a sweeter way. Damn complex and really good, I’m looking forward to try the other gems of this brewery!

Just before cracking this gem I shared a bottle of Orval with my girlfriend - I thought that was a musky Belgian ale...but man, this sets the bar. Stored since ’03, this beer has reached a supremely round mellowness that really brings out the big earthiness in the yeast and curbs the edgy alchohol. There is a wonderful breadiness here - something fermented like French - mixed with an extremely smooth buttery hazelnut character. The yeast really comes through a touch sweet - apples or currant. A sprinkling of hops give the fruit a fresh quality - very contrary to the musky yeast and malt. The mouthfeel here is unbeatable, just gooey and sweet with that hoppy freshness. An excellent winter ale, but hell...I loved this and it’s spring.
